Output 597cf7223eff0d3c07c3582485d6e8a821e85bb1df5f31501d881c8784a86685:1

value
14849000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eebf061c3c6be1c86b900098819dcbc697ed02df OP_EQUAL
address
3PTPame3kThimg1iQD3qtttsj6pLNXKpGb
transaction
597cf7223eff0d3c07c3582485d6e8a821e85bb1df5f31501d881c8784a86685
confirmations
347958
spent
true